
CBD water-soluble (nanoemulsion) - does it absorb better than oil (table)

Most CBD oils available on the market share one common problem: CBD is a lipophilic substance that does not mix with water - and the human body is made up of about 60% water. This means that after swallowing standard CBD oil, the body has to perform additional emulsifying work before absorbing cannabidiol. The oral bioavailability of CBD from oil is only 6-19% - the rest passes through the intestines unabsorbed (Millar et al., Pharmaceuticals, 2019). Nanoemulsions and water-soluble CBD technologies attempt to solve this problem by increasing bioavailability several times over. This article compares both forms - what it means in practice and when it is worth paying for nanoemulsion technology.

Why does standard CBD oil have low bioavailability?
Understanding the issue starts with chemistry. CBD is a hydrophobic molecule - its molecular structure is "fat-loving" and repels water. When you swallow a drop of CBD oil, it goes to the stomach, where the environment is watery. CBD without an emulsifier does not mix with the stomach contents but accumulates in small fat balls. Only bile secreted by the liver emulsifies these droplets, forming micelles, in which CBD is transported through the intestinal wall into the bloodstream.
The entire process is slow and variable. The efficiency of emulsification depends on the amount of bile (stimulated by fat intake), the speed of intestinal peristalsis, and individual metabolic characteristics. Therefore, CBD with oil is absorbed much better after a fatty meal - a study showed a 4-fold higher bioavailability of CBD taken after a high-fat meal compared to fasting (Millar et al., Pharmaceuticals, 2019). This also explains why different people have such varied experiences with the same CBD oil.
Moreover, a significant portion of CBD undergoes first-pass metabolism in the liver before it reaches the bloodstream. Enzymes CYP2C19 and CYP3A4 convert CBD into metabolites that have different pharmacological properties than the original molecule. The less CBD survives first-pass metabolism, the lower the effective dose that reaches target tissues.
How does CBD nanoemulsion work?
Nanoemulsion solves the bioavailability problem by physically reducing the size of CBD oil droplets to the nanometer scale - typically 10-100 nm, which is up to 1000 times smaller than standard emulsions. The small droplet sizes have several key consequences. First, the surface area of contact between oil and water increases dramatically - with the same volume of oil, divided into 50 nm droplets, the contact area is millions of times greater than with one large droplet. Second, such small particles can be absorbed directly by the enterocytes of the small intestine without the need for emulsification by bile. Third, transport to the bloodstream is faster and more reliable.
In practice, the nanoemulsion manufacturer mixes CBD (usually isolate or broad-spectrum distillate) with emulsifiers (lecithin, polysorbate 80, other GRAS surfactants), water, and possibly a carrier oil, and then processes the mixture through a high-pressure homogenizer or microfluidizer, which breaks the droplets down to the desired size. The final product is transparent (unlike the milky standard emulsions), mixes with water without separating, and has a long stability time.
Liposomal CBD is a related but different technology: CBD is enclosed in double-layer phospholipid spheres that mimic the structure of cell membranes. Liposomes are slightly larger than nanoemulsions (100-400 nm) but can carry both hydrophilic and hydrophobic substances, and their structure can protect CBD from degradation in the digestive system.

Does higher bioavailability always mean better effect?
This is a question worth asking before paying extra for nanoemulsion technology. Higher bioavailability means that with the same dose, more CBD enters the bloodstream - which is beneficial if the goal is systemic action (through the blood). However, some therapeutic properties of CBD may result from local action in the intestines or from liver metabolites, not just from unmetabolized CBD in the plasma.
There is also the opposite argument: if nanoemulsion provides 3-4 times higher bioavailability, one can use 3-4 times lower doses of CBD and achieve a comparable effect. This can offset the higher cost of the product. With the oil priced at 100 PLN for 10 ml with 1000 mg of CBD and nanoemulsion at 150 PLN for 10 ml with 500 mg of CBD - theoretically, nanoemulsion is cheaper when calculated per effective dose.
However, clinical data on large populations are still limited. Most studies on CBD bioavailability have been conducted on small groups of healthy volunteers, often using single doses, which do not reflect the realities of long-term supplementation. The entourage effect - potentially stronger in full-spectrum oil products - is also not considered in simple bioavailability comparisons.
For whom does CBD water-soluble make sense, and for whom is standard oil sufficient?
CBD water-soluble makes the most sense primarily for those who want to add CBD to beverages or food - smoothies, coffee, tea, powdered supplements. Standard oil would separate in such applications; nanoemulsion mixes uniformly. It also works well for those who need a quick effect (15-30 min vs 45-90 min) - e.g., for occasional evening use for relaxation or in stressful situations during the day.
A standard CBD oil is sufficient for individuals using CBD regularly, in the morning or evening, with a meal containing fat. When consumed with a fatty meal, the bioavailability of the oil approaches that of nanoemulsions. For wellness supplementation with a good eating routine, nanoemulsion technology does not provide a significant practical advantage — and it's not worth paying extra for it if you care about the entourage effect (which is often absent in nanoemulsions).
How to maximize the bioavailability of standard CBD oil without nanoemulsion?
If you do not want or cannot buy a water-soluble product, a few simple practices significantly increase the bioavailability of regular CBD oil. The first and most important: use the oil sublingually (under the tongue), keeping it there for 60-90 seconds before swallowing. The mucous membrane of the mouth absorbs some CBD directly into small blood vessels, bypassing first-pass metabolism in the liver. This is a simple method to enhance bioavailability without changing the product.
The second method: take CBD oil with a fatty meal. Eggs, avocado, nuts, a tablespoon of oil - each of these stimulates bile secretion and speeds up the emulsification of CBD. A study by Millar et al. documented a fourfold higher bioavailability of CBD with a high-fat meal compared to taking it on an empty stomach. This is a free and effective way to enhance supplementation efficiency.
The third practice: piperine from black pepper - the active ingredient in black pepper - is a documented inhibitor of first-pass metabolism by inhibiting CYP3A4 enzymes. Adding it to supplementation (as a separate supplement or by eating dishes with black pepper) can increase CBD bioavailability by 20-30%, although studies on this combination with CBD are still limited.
Are the emulsifiers used in CBD nanoemulsions safe?
A valid question - to create a nanoemulsion, CBD must be mixed with emulsifiers that stabilize microscopic oil droplets in an aqueous environment. The most commonly used emulsifiers are sunflower or soy lecithin (phosphatidylcholine), polysorbate 80 (Tween 80), and other surfactants from the GRAS (Generally Recognized As Safe) list according to the FDA. All these substances are approved for use in food and supplements.
Lecithin is a natural emulsifier derived from sunflower or soybeans and is considered safe at typical supplemental doses. Polysorbate 80 raises more controversy: studies on mice have shown that polysorbate 80 in large doses can alter the gut microbiome and affect intestinal barrier permeability. However, the doses used in these studies were many times higher than the amounts found in CBD supplements - the risk with normal use is considered minimal.
A key question when evaluating a water-soluble product: what emulsifier is used and in what quantity? A transparent manufacturer provides the composition of the emulsifier and its concentration. Products with sunflower lecithin as the sole emulsifier have the cleanest ingredient profile. Check the label and CoA - a good nanoemulsion CBD manufacturer tests the finished product not only for CBD content but also for residual solvents from the production process.
Is CBD water-soluble suitable for cooking and adding to hot drinks?
This is a practical question often asked by those looking for ways to incorporate CBD into their daily rituals. The answer depends on the temperature and type of product. CBD nanoemulsion is generally stable at room temperature and in cold drinks - it mixes well with water, juices, smoothies, and iced tea. The problem arises at high temperatures.
CBD as a molecule breaks down at temperatures above 160-180°C - which means that cooking and baking at standard kitchen temperatures (100-180°C) can lead to partial degradation. However, beverages such as coffee or tea are usually consumed at temperatures of 60-80°C, and CBD nanoemulsion is stable under these conditions for a short brewing time. Adding water-soluble CBD to brewed coffee (not boiling water) is an acceptable practice - CBD withstands contact with a hot beverage for a few minutes.
An important caveat: some CBD nanoemulsions contain terpenes, which are significantly more volatile than CBD. Terpenes can evaporate at high temperatures, reducing the potential entourage effect. If you care about preserving the full profile of phytocompounds, add CBD to beverages at temperatures below 60°C or after cooling. For traditional oils, this problem is even more pronounced - do not heat CBD oil directly or use it for frying.

Does CBD water-soluble have an entourage effect?
It depends on the raw material. Most water-soluble products on the market use CBD isolate due to the simplicity of the nanoemulsification process - terpenes and other phytocompounds can disrupt the stability of the emulsion. Water-soluble products with full-spectrum or broad-spectrum are rarer and more expensive. Check the CoA before purchasing.

Can CBD water-soluble be used intravenously or in any way other than orally?
No. Commercially available water-soluble CBD products are intended solely for oral use or as additives to beverages and food. They are not sterile and are unsuitable for intravenous or intramuscular administration - such administration would pose a direct life-threatening risk due to the risk of embolism and infection. Liposomal CBD for intravenous administration exists only as a GMP-class pharmaceutical, regulated by regulatory agencies. Any "consumable" CBD product (oral, sublingual) remains an oral product regardless of the carrier form.
